An electric touring bike is designed for riders who need comfort, range, stability, and practical carrying capacity over longer distances. Compared with a basic city e-bike, a touring e-bike usually requires stronger riding comfort, a more durable frame structure, reliable battery performance, stable braking, and accessories such as rear racks, fenders, lighting, and digital displays.

Key Technical Factors to Compare

When choosing an electric touring bike supplier, buyers should compare technical details carefully. The supplier should provide clear specifications instead of only product photos.
Motor Performance
Motor power affects acceleration, hill climbing, and load handling. For touring e-bikes, the motor should provide smooth assistance, not only high peak power.
Buyers should compare:
- Motor power
- Rear drive or mid-drive structure
- Torque performance
- Climbing ability
- Controller stability
- Heat management during longer rides
A touring e-bike does not always need the most aggressive power, but it should provide stable output for long-distance use.
Battery Quality
Battery quality is one of the most important factors in touring e-bike sourcing. Long-distance riders care about range, charging safety, battery life, and real-world reliability.
Buyers should ask:
- What battery cells are used?
- Is the battery removable or hidden?
- What is the voltage and capacity?
- Is the battery suitable for long-distance routes?
- What safety testing is done before shipment?
- Can the supplier provide battery documentation for export?
A good electric touring bike supplier should be able to explain battery configuration clearly.
Frame and Riding Geometry
Touring e-bikes should balance comfort and control. The frame should allow a relaxed riding position while remaining stable at higher speeds or on mixed roads.
Important details include:
- Frame material
- Step-over or step-through design
- Rider height range
- Weight capacity
- Cable routing
- Rear rack compatibility
- Long-distance comfort
For dealers, geometry matters because it directly affects customer test ride experience.
Suspension and Comfort
Not every touring e-bike needs full suspension, but comfort features are important. Front suspension, wider tires, ergonomic saddle, and stable handlebars can improve ride quality over longer distances.
Buyers should check:
- Front fork suspension
- Seat comfort
- Handlebar design
- Tire width
- Frame vibration control
- Long-distance riding posture
A touring e-bike should feel stable and comfortable, not heavy and difficult to control.
Tires and Road Adaptability
Touring e-bikes may be used on city roads, bike paths, gravel roads, countryside routes, and light outdoor trails. Tires should provide a balance between rolling efficiency and grip.
Common options include:
- City tires for paved roads
- Fat tires for comfort and grip
- All-terrain tires for mixed surfaces
- Puncture-resistant options for rental fleets
The right tire choice depends on the target market.
Braking and Safety
Braking performance is especially important for long-distance riding and heavier e-bikes. Buyers should compare disc brake type, brake response, cable routing, and maintenance convenience.
Safety features may include:
- Front and rear disc brakes
- LED front light
- Brake light
- Reflectors
- Digital display
- Stable controller system
- Strong frame welding
For distributors, safety is not only a product feature. It is also part of brand reputation.

Electric Touring Bike vs City E-Bike vs eMTB
| Model Type | Main Purpose | Best For | Buyer Focus |
| City E-Bike | Daily commuting | Urban riders, short-distance users | Light weight, simple design, affordability |
| Electric Touring Bike | Long-distance comfort | Dealers, outdoor buyers, rental fleets | Battery range, comfort, rack, stability |
| eMTB | Off-road riding | Outdoor sports market | Suspension, motor power, tire grip |
| Cargo E-Bike | Utility and delivery | Families, commercial users | Load capacity, rear rack, frame strength |
| Hybrid E-Bike | Multi-purpose riding | General retail market | Balanced design and easy selling points |
For many distributors, touring e-bikes are a practical category because they can serve both daily riding and leisure travel demand.

Quality Control Points Before Bulk Orders
Before placing a bulk order, buyers should ask the supplier about quality inspection steps. Touring e-bikes need consistent performance because they are often used for longer riding distances.
Important QC checks include:
1. Frame Inspection
The frame should be checked for welding quality, alignment, coating, load stability, and visual defects.
2. Battery and Electrical Testing
Battery connection, charging function, controller stability, display accuracy, and wiring safety should be tested before shipment.
3. Motor Performance Testing
The motor should provide smooth assistance without abnormal noise, overheating, or unstable response.
4. Brake Testing
Brakes should be checked for stopping power, lever feel, alignment, and safety.
5. Road Simulation
A practical supplier should test the bike under realistic riding conditions, including acceleration, braking, turning, and load handling.
6. Packaging Inspection
For export orders, packaging must protect the frame, battery, wheels, display, and accessories during long-distance transportation.

Cost Factors Buyers Should Consider
The price of a touring e-bike depends on many variables. Buyers should not compare only the unit price.
Main cost factors include:
- Motor power
- Battery capacity and cell quality
- Frame material
- Tire type
- Suspension system
- Brake system
- Display and lighting
- Rear rack and accessories
- OEM branding
- Packaging requirements
- Certification requirements
- Order quantity
- Shipping method
A lower price may reduce short-term purchase cost, but weak battery quality, poor packaging, unstable brakes, or unclear after-sales support can create higher long-term risk.
